The dried spices are an integral part of the cooking. The dried spices are processed by removing water content to give them a longer shelf life without any loss of their aroma and nutritional value. Dried spices include ginger, cinnamon, cumin, turmeric, cardamom, cloves, nutmeg and mace and others. the dried spices are distinguished by antioxidant activity, anti-inflammatory activity and a beneficial effect on the digestive system. Dried spices serve a vital role in providing an easy, versatile way of introducing additional flavor to home preparations. Dried spice consumption is being dominated mainly by the demand for various unique flavors by the growing consumers. In the past few years, Japanese consumers have become aware of the healthful aspects of dried spices consumption. In Japan's dried spice market, natural and organic goods are the main trend
